Magnetocaloric effects in (Gd1−xTbx)Co2

Abstract:
The structures and magnetocaloric effects of (Gd1−xTbx)Co2 (x=0, 0.25, 0.4, 0.5, 0.6, 0.7, 0.8, and 1) pseudobinary compounds were investigated by X-ray powder diffraction and magnetic properties measurement. The results show that the Tc of the alloy is near room temperature when X=0.6. The magnetic entropy changes of the compounds increase from 1.7 to 3.6 J/kg K with increasing the content of Tb under an applied field up to 2 T. All the compounds exhibit second order magnetic change. As a result, the values of their ΔSM are lower than that of some large magnetocaloric effect materials.
